Sažetak
We propose a new stochastic process, de ned by only two parameters, 1 and 2 , which generates power-law correlations or anticorrelations in the variable increments, and power-law correlations in their magnitudes to account for empirical observations in a range of physical systems. To demonstrate the utility of our process, we consider the case with power-law anticorrelations in the variable increments and power-law correlations in their magnitudes to model scaling properties in heartbeat data. The parameters 1 and 2 control separately the correlations in the increments and their magnitudes, and we nd linear relations between each parameter and the corresponding correlation exponent.
